(the middle and the end of the operation ... the pass laws act of 1952WebAug 1, 2024 · The renal pelvis occupies most of the renal sinus. The renal pelvis is a funnel-shaped chamber which narrows and continues distally as the ureter. Proximally, the renal pelvis is formed by the confluence of two or three major calyces.
